Year 4 Mathematics – Term 3 (WA Curriculum): Multiplication and More


What this unit covers

In Term 3, Year 4 Mathematics in the WA Curriculum centres on the unit “Multiplication and More”.

Term 3 Mathematics for Year 4. Focus areas: multiplication, division intro. Aligned with WA Curriculum v9.

Lesson sequence (40 lessons)

The unit breaks down into the following lesson-by-lesson sequence — each title below is a teachable lesson, in order:

  1. Reading and Writing Numbers to Ten Thousand
  2. Ordering Five-Digit Numbers Using Place Value
  3. Identifying Odd and Even Numbers Using Final Digits
  4. Partitioning Four-Digit Numbers in Standard Form
  5. Creating Non-Standard Partitions with Addition Equations
  6. Exploring the Ten Times Relationship in Place Value
  7. Building Arrays to Show Multiplication Relationships
  8. Connecting Division to Multiplication Using Arrays
  9. Practising Times Tables Facts for 2, 5 and 10
  10. Learning Division Facts Related to 2, 5 and 10 Times Tables
  11. Mastering 3 and 4 Times Tables with Skip Counting
  12. Finding Division Facts for 3 and 4 Times Tables
  13. Creating Multiplicative Patterns with Concrete Materials
  14. Describing Rules for Increasing Multiplicative Patterns
  15. Exploring One Whole Shared Equally Among Ten
  16. Representing Tenths as 0.1 and One-Tenth Fractions
  17. Understanding One Whole Shared Among One Hundred
  18. Writing Hundredths as 0.01 and Fraction Form
  19. Reading and Writing Decimal Numbers to Two Places
  20. Comparing Unit Fractions with Same Denominators
  21. Finding Equivalent Fractions Using Visual Models
  22. Connecting Simple Fractions to Their Decimal Forms
  23. Solving Real-World Problems with Addition and Diagrams
  24. Representing Multiplication Situations with Equations
  25. Interpreting Solutions to Mathematical Problems
  26. Exploring Saving Money with Limited Amounts
  27. Investigating Spending Decisions with Budget Constraints
  28. Applying Multiplication and Division to Money Problems
  29. Converting Between Hours and Minutes Using Analog Clocks
  30. Reading Digital Time Using 12-Hour Format with AM and PM
  31. Calculating Duration Between Two Given Times
  32. Solving Real-World Problems Involving Elapsed Time
  33. Reading Temperature on Thermometers Using Degrees Celsius
  34. Comparing and Ordering Temperatures in Real-World Contexts
  35. Identifying and Ordering Everyday Chance Events from Impossible to Certain
  36. Exploring How Previous Events Do Not Affect Future Outcomes in Simple Experiments
  37. Predicting Outcomes in Unequally Likely Chance Experiments Using Probability Language
  38. Conducting Repeated Chance Experiments and Recording Variations in Results
  39. Comparing Predicted and Actual Outcomes from Chance Experiments
  40. Interpreting Real-Life Data in Many-to-One Pictographs and Column Graphs

Planning notes for Term 3

WA terms run roughly 9–11 weeks, and in 2026 Term 3 runs from Monday 20 July to Friday 25 September — 10 weeks for WA public schools. With 40 lessons in this unit, that leaves breathing room for assessment, moderation and the weeks that disappear to carnivals, camps and public holidays — plan the assessable work to land two to three weeks before the end of term rather than in the final week.
